    I' ve been missing something when talking to a fellow in game, and finally found what it is.

    In Second Life, when you are writing in the chat window, your avatar performs a gesture like they are typing too, so that you know they are about to say something and helps conversation. Otherwise you see 'silence' from your counterpart, you don't know if they are done telling you something and if you should wait for them to finish their speech.
    This typing gesture would look weird in SotA, but the avatar could move or pose somehow as if they were talking. If you haven't had this before, you may not know how much you are missing this feature :)

    Not a critical thing at all. Just a suggestion.
